You should definitively go outside Djibouti ville, but this is possible just with a tour or with rented car (I strongly recommend you the second option, the price for jeep rental starts from 80 USD (+ petrol), but the tours with driver are usually more expensive. Lac Assal (incl. hot springs) and Ardoukoba volcano is for one day, while count at least 2 days for Lac Abbe. Both trips are highly recommended. Unfortunately, I did no go to white sharks tours on the sea due to the lack of time. Next time.
Strongly recommend at least some command of French.

Djibouti is a great and valueable destination for 1 week staying holidays.
You'll appreciate breathtaking landscapes in Lac Abbe, Lac Assal, Goubet, and wonderful beaches in Blanc Sables, Koh Angar, Moucha Island.
You'll like the friendly people and constant feeling of safety/security during all the journey, so don't be afraid to go to this "uncommon" destination.
Unfortunately it is quite expensive, and poor services (don't forget it is Africa and few tourists -by now): for instance we weren't able to rent a 4WD car, and the only way to move around the Country was to purchase an operator package, but this gave us the opportunity to meet Daniel and his great staff (Bambu Travel), we had an amazing (co-)guided tour but with the flexibility of a self-service tour (and their special advises, opportunity to meet local people, etc).
Diving below expectations (if compared with Red Sea).
